Legal Reasons for Managing Health and Safety
Definition:
Legal reasons mean that companies must follow health and safety laws to protect workers and avoid legal problems.
Explanation:
Employers are required by law to provide a safe workplace.
They must identify hazards and reduce risks to employees.
Following laws helps prevent accidents and injuries.
If companies do not follow rules, they can face fines or punishment.
It also protects the company from legal claims and lawsuits.
Examples:
A company provides helmets, gloves, and safety shoes to workers to follow safety laws.
A construction site uses warning signs and barriers to prevent accidents.
An employer gives safety training to workers before starting a job.
